
As many of you know we spent Tuesday – Friday last week in Grantham on the (British Wheel of Yoga) BWY foundation course tutor training course led by Belinda Emberson with Dawn Wesselby.
The BWY Foundation Course 1 is a wonderful personal development course for those who want to delve a little deeper into the rich tradition of yoga. It also will give a solid foundation in yoga for those who wish to become yoga teachers.

There were long days of training involved (9am-7pm) and we learnt a lot from the tutors and also from our peers on the course. It was a wonderful opportunity to share ideas and practice how we would deliver the BWY Foundation Course 1.
